近年来,微服务、容器化、云原生等基础设施或架构设计不断更新迭代,对Java技术体系带来新的挑战,同时也迫使Java加快了更新步伐以适应新的环境与需求。目前许多企业仍将Java 8作为首选的信息系统开发编程语言,然而我们必须注意到,Java 8已经面临支持结束的阶段。在这个时间节点上,我们应认真考虑Java 17升级计划,做好必要的调研与对策。 基础开源软件的维护周期大约是5-10年持续迭
转载
2023-09-11 15:29:44
12阅读
文章目录连接触发业务定义使用到的业务方法涉及的查询sql推送数据给前端演示图 前提须知:websocket基本使用业务场景,每秒推送统计数据给前端页面,分别显示前天,昨天,今天的前十名客户数据连接触发业务定义
@ServerEndpoint("/smsMCustomerStaTop10Ws")定义推送数据给到具体的连接标识import com.alibaba.fastjson.JSON;
impo
转载
2024-08-22 19:39:09
66阅读
实时更新 MySQL 数据的前端解决方案
在某快速发展的在线零售平台,我们希望前端能够实时更新 MySQL 数据,尤其在高并发用户场景下,使得用户体验更加顺畅。例如,当用户购买商品时,购物车中的商品数目和库存数量应实时更新,而不需要用户手动刷新页面。这个需求迫使我们从用户体验和技术实现角度都认真考虑,避免技术债务的累积。
### 业务场景分析
为了更好地理解这一需求,我们可以将其放置在一个四象
客户端浏览器的缓存利用本地缓存,localstorage, sessionstorage。属于代码架构层面的优化措施,不属于前端工程体系的服务范围利用http缓存策略,分为强制缓存(根据过期时间决定是否请求)和协商缓存(每次发出请求,服务器比对后,决定是否使用本地还是新资源)。采用哪种策略由http协议的headers(首部)信息决定增量更新是目前大部分团队采用的缓存更新方案结合强制缓存策略,既能
转载
2023-10-03 19:08:04
105阅读
作为一个测试。经常面临造数据的问题,昨天这个问题又来了。产品:我需要那个XX页面都有数据的截图,要给甲方爸爸们看我:现在忙。明天再说吧(日常偷懒)产品:那明天早上尽快给我,我:好嘞(不到晚上给,怎么体现工作量)说虽说,干还是要干的,打开了那个页面,心想改改dom的数据不就出来了吗。进去一看。特么都是走势图。。一个页面有将近十个表,什么柱型,折现,饼型都有(真实话,真的全有)。看来不能通
转载
2024-03-07 09:32:41
109阅读
本文章算是一篇入门教程吧,一篇关于java 数据更新简单教程有需要的同学可以参考一下下吧。 代码如下package com;
import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.PreparedStatement;
import java.sql.ResultSet;
import jav
转载
2023-06-07 10:22:08
168阅读
# Java 实时更新
Java 是一种广泛使用的面向对象编程语言,常用于开发各种类型的应用程序。实时更新是指在运行过程中对代码进行修改并自动生效的能力。本文将介绍如何在 Java 中实现实时更新,以及如何使用相关工具和技术来实现这一目标。
## 实时更新的需求
在软件开发过程中,经常需要对代码进行修改和调试。传统的做法是修改代码后重新编译和部署整个应用程序,这会消耗大量的时间和资源。而实时
原创
2023-09-13 13:49:43
95阅读
# 前端链接 Redis 实时更新数据展示
在现代 web 应用程序中,实时数据更新是一项重要的功能。随着技术的发展,开发者们有了更多的选项来有效处理和展示实时数据。Redis(Remote Dictionary Server)作为一个开源的内存数据结构存储系统,由于其快速的读写速度和丰富的数据结构,已成为实时数据处理的热门选项。本文将探讨如何在前端应用程序中连接 Redis 并实时更新数据展示
原创
2024-10-24 03:43:21
133阅读
# Vue前端实现实时更新数据的方法
## 1. 概述
在Vue前端开发中,使用Axios库可以实现与后端进行数据交互,而实时更新数据则是通过使用WebSocket来实现的。本文将向你介绍如何使用Vue和Axios库来实现实时更新数据的功能。
## 2. 准备工作
在开始之前,你需要确保以下事项已经准备就绪:
- 安装好Vue.js框架
- 安装好Axios库
- 确保后端已经实现了WebSo
原创
2023-12-25 08:36:46
435阅读
你好,我是看山。本文收录在 《从小工到专家的 Java 进阶之旅》 系列专栏中。从 2017 年开始,Java 版本更新策略从原来的每两年一个新版本,改为每六个月一个新版本,以快速验证新特性,推动 Java 的发展。从 《JVM Ecosystem Report 2021》 中可以看出,目前开发环境中有近半的环境使用 Java8,有近半的人转移到了 Java11,随着 Java17 的发布,相信比
转载
2024-04-15 21:17:38
23阅读
项目做了两个多月,总想写点东西做个总结,但一直没时间,再加上自己比较懒,就耽搁了。现在这个项目已经进入测试阶段,暂时有个喘息的机会了......我主要负责的是web端,然后写前端页面和后端接口,顺带后来负责websocket与同事写的服务端做通信,再往后部署上线也掺了一腿.....,所以对于自己负责的这部分还是比较
转载
2024-08-13 08:45:38
73阅读
web端数据实时更新是如何实现的?为了实现Web端数据的实时更新,我们可以使用两种方式。Ajax 轮询,通过定时器,定时刷新数据,但是实时性不够,且造成服务器的压力比较大HTTP协议工作于客户端-服务端架构上。浏览器作为HTTP客户端通过URL向HTTP服务端即WEB服务器发送所有请求。http建立在tcp协议之上,tcp是双向连接的,但是http协议是请求才会有响应,一旦请求完就会释放连接,无法
转载
2023-08-22 11:41:06
82阅读
# Java实现前端实时更新数据的技术指南
实时更新数据的需求在现代Web开发中越来越普遍。作为一名刚入行的开发者,了解并掌握如何实现这些功能是非常重要的。本文将提供一个完整的流程,帮助你理解实现这一功能所需的技术及代码示例。
## 实现流程
实现前端实时更新数据通常包括以下几个步骤:
| 步骤 | 描述 |
|------|------|
| 1 | 设置后端Java服务,处理数据
引言知识储备先看这篇文章:JAVA Instrument在这个案例中我们会利用Instrument机制实现一个简单的热更新案例。总体来说,步骤如下:创建一个带premain方法的jar包。这个方法定时检测某个文件然后进行热更新。命令行启动业务类时使用参数-javaagent,例如java -javaagent:jarpath[=选项] Main。网上有很多案例都是用Maven打jar包的,但是这里
转载
2023-05-19 15:21:31
135阅读
这都什么年代了,我还在用Java Swing做界面。做八数码实验作业的时候,需要把搜索过程展示出来,我采用网格布局GridLayout,的九宫格,每个格子放了一个JTextField,搜索过程中要能实时改变并显示文本框的数字变化。但是经历过的就知道,点击按钮后,开始搜索过程,这时候按钮会一直呈现出被点击的样式状态,主线程被阻塞了,所以Swing不能实时的更新,直到搜索完毕后(主线程返回后刷新),组
转载
2023-06-29 14:45:10
206阅读
需要热更新代码的场景(1)当线上服务器出现问题时,有些时候现有的手段不足以发现问题所在,可能需要追加打印日志或者增加一些调试代码,如果我们去改代码重新部署,会破坏问题现场,可以通过热部署的手段来增加调试代码(2)线上出现紧急bug,通过Review代码找到问题,修改好后打包部署的流程可能比较久,可以通过热部署代码及时解决问题Arthas的使用使用阿里巴巴开源的Java诊断工具---Arthas,他
转载
2023-07-19 17:38:32
116阅读
# 实时更新Java图片的实现
## 简介
在Java开发中,我们常常需要实现图片的实时更新,比如在游戏中实时显示玩家的位置或者在监控系统中实时显示摄像头的画面。本文将介绍如何实现Java图片的实时更新。
## 1. 整体流程
下面是实现Java图片的实时更新的整体流程:
```flow
st=>start: 开始
op1=>operation: 加载图片
op2=>operation:
原创
2023-08-04 16:16:01
164阅读
实现 Java 实时更新 Text 的过程记录
在本篇博文中,我将详细记录在 Java 中实现实时更新文本的过程,涵盖环境配置、编译过程、参数调优、定制开发、性能对比和错误集锦等方面。
## 环境配置
在开始之前,我们需要设置开发环境。以下是配置顺序和必须的软件组件:
1. JDK安装
2. IDE选择(如 IntelliJ IDEA 或 Eclipse)
3. Maven或Gradle配
# Java 实时热更新:实现热更新功能的探讨
在现代软件开发中,热更新(Hot Update)是一种重要的技术,它能够在不重启应用程序的情况下,实时地替换或更新代码。这对于高可用服务尤为重要,尤其是金融、在线游戏和社交网络等领域。本文将探讨Java语言中的实时热更新技术,并提供相关示例代码。同时,我们也会展示该流程的状态图和流程图,以便更好地理解这一技术的实现过程。
## 热更新的基本概念
# Java图片实时更新
## 引言
图片是信息传递的重要方式之一,无论是在网页设计、游戏开发还是数据分析等领域,图片的实时更新都是一个常见的需求。在Java中,我们可以使用各种图形库来实现图片实时更新的功能。本文将介绍如何使用Java编写代码来实现图片的动态更新,并提供代码示例。
## 图片实时更新的原理
在Java中,图片实时更新的原理是通过不断地更新图片的像素值来实现的。图片是由像素
原创
2023-08-04 16:16:44
142阅读